When you cut into or open a city street in Bayonne — to lay a utility line, make a connection, or do any work in the city right-of-way — the City of Bayonne issues a street opening permit and requires a surety bond as a condition of it.
The bond guarantees that you restore the street to city standards and don't leave the city or the public to pay for your trench, patch, or pavement settlement. The city sets the amount based on the scope of the opening and the cost of proper restoration.
It's a three-party arrangement: you (the principal), the surety, and the City of Bayonne (the obligee). If the work isn't restored properly, the city can recover against the bond — and if the surety pays, you repay the surety.
